在中国这片古老的土地上,悠久的历史如同一条波澜壮阔的河流,承载着丰富的文化遗产和智慧。要一键掌握千年脉络,构建一个全面、易查的中国历史数据库是至关重要的。本文将为您详细解析如何构建这样一个数据库,帮助您轻松探索中国的历史长河。
数据库构建的基本原则
1. 确定数据库目标
构建历史数据库的首要任务是明确数据库的目标。是为了学术研究、历史教学,还是为了普及历史知识?明确目标有助于后续的数据收集和整理。
2. 选择合适的数据库类型
根据数据库目标,选择合适的数据库类型。常见的历史数据库类型包括关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B、Redis)。
3. 数据收集与整理
3.1 数据来源
历史数据来源广泛,包括史书、考古资料、文献资料、网络资源等。在选择数据时,要注意数据的权威性和可靠性。
3.2 数据整理
收集到的数据需要进行整理,包括去重、分类、清洗等。例如,将历史事件按照时间、地点、人物等进行分类。
数据库设计
1. 数据表设计
设计数据库时,需要设计合适的数据表。以下是一些常见的数据表:
- 人物表:记录历史人物的基本信息,如姓名、生卒年、籍贯、职业等。
- 事件表:记录历史事件的时间、地点、参与人物、事件经过等。
- 朝代表:记录各个朝代的基本信息,如朝代名称、建立时间、灭亡时间等。
- 文献资料表:记录历史文献的名称、作者、内容摘要等。
2. 数据关联
设计数据表时,要注意数据之间的关联。例如,人物表和事件表可以通过参与事件关联起来。
数据库实现
1. 数据库软件安装与配置
选择合适的数据库软件,如MySQL、Oracle等,并进行安装和配置。
2. 编写SQL语句
根据数据库设计,编写SQL语句进行数据插入、查询、更新等操作。
3. 开发数据库应用
利用数据库应用开发工具,如Python、Java等,开发数据库应用,实现数据的录入、查询、统计等功能。
数据库维护与更新
1. 数据备份
定期进行数据备份,防止数据丢失。
2. 数据更新
根据最新研究成果,定期更新数据库内容。
3. 用户权限管理
设置合理的用户权限,确保数据库安全。
通过以上步骤,您就可以构建一个全面、易查的中国历史数据库。这样,无论是学者、教师还是普通爱好者,都可以轻松地在这个数据库中探索中国的历史长河。
